Strawberry Ricotta Bruschetta

Strawberry Ricotta Bruschetta


  • Author: Christopher
  • Total Time: 18 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

Strawberry Ricotta Bruschetta is a vibrant and flavorful appetizer featuring creamy plant-based ricotta paired with juicy fresh strawberries, lightly sweetened and accented with natural gelling agent, honey or maple syrup, fresh basil, and lemon zest on a crisp toasted baguette or artisan bread. This quick and visually stunning recipe is perfect for gatherings, snacks, or a light dessert, with versatile options to customize according to your taste.


Ingredients

Base

  • Baguette or Artisan Bread, sliced and toasted

Ricotta Spread

  • Plant-Based Ricotta
  • Honey or Maple Syrup (natural), to taste
  • Lemon Zest (natural)
  • Natural Gelling Agent, small amount

Topping

  • Fresh Strawberries, diced
  • Fresh Basil Leaves, chopped
  • Grape Juice (natural), a drizzle

Garnishes

  • Fresh Basil Leaves
  • Lemon Zest curls
  • Grape Juice (natural), light drizzle (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Bread Base: Slice the baguette or artisan bread into even pieces, then toast them until golden brown and crispy to provide a delightful crunch that contrasts with the creamy topping.
  2. Mix the Ricotta Spread: In a bowl, gently fold the plant-based ricotta with honey or maple syrup (natural), lemon zest (natural), and a small amount of natural gelling agent until the mixture is smooth, slightly fluffy, and ready to be spread generously on the toasted bread slices.
  3. Prepare the Strawberries: Dice the fresh strawberries into bite-sized pieces and toss them lightly with chopped fresh basil leaves and a drizzle of grape juice (natural) to enhance sweetness and infuse aromatic freshness.
  4. Assemble the Bruschetta: Spread the ricotta mixture evenly on each toasted bread slice, then top with the prepared strawberries. Garnish each piece with an extra basil leaf or a thin lemon zest curl for an attractive finish.

Notes

  • Use ripe strawberries for the sweetest and juiciest flavor.
  • Toast bread well to ensure it holds toppings without becoming soggy.
  • Gently fold the ricotta mixture to keep it airy and smooth.
  • Prep the ricotta spread and chop strawberries ahead of time to save time.
  • Assemble and serve immediately for the freshest taste.
